CL EXCLUSIVE/CONCERTS: CENTRAL PARK SUMMERSTAGE WITH SANTOGOLD & KID CUDI
Tuesday, July 22, 2008
So I hit up the Central Park Summerstage on Sunday, July 20 in NYC to check out my girl Santi ‘SANTOGOLD’ White perform her free set. She performed a few songs from her self-titled debut album (my favorite album of the year) and rock’d the stage pretty good. The concert also featured performances from: MZ STREAMZ, KID CUDI, as well as DJ Diplo, DJ Nick Catchdubs, DJ Blaqstarr and DJ A-Trak (Kanye’s DJ).
The scorching heat (yes it was hot as hell) did not stop the fans from showing some support. Almost 6,000 people attended the event and I was lucky enough to get some good shots of most of the happenings. I chilled with Santi backstage for a bit and she posed for some photos exclusively for Concrete Loop. I also have a new favorite rapper, this dude named Kid Cudi. I read some blogs about him earlier this year, but I finally got to see him perform live and his performance and personality was dope. Be on the lookout for an Artist Spotlight on him in the upcoming weeks. Anywho, peep some of my photos from the event.
